Ceramic tile repair services involve fixing damaged, cracked, or broken tiles to restore the appearance and functionality of tiled surfaces. Over time, tiles can become chipped, stained, or loosened due to everyday wear, heavy impacts, or shifting underlying surfaces. Repairing these issues typically includes replacing broken tiles, reattaching loose tiles, and filling in grout lines that have cracked or deteriorated. This process helps improve the overall look of the space while preventing further damage that could lead to more costly repairs down the line.

Many common problems that ceramic tile repair addresses include cracked or shattered tiles, grout that has crumbled or become discolored, and tiles that have become loose or detached from the surface. These issues can occur in high-traffic areas like kitchens and bathrooms, where moisture and frequent use accelerate wear and tear. Repair services also help resolve issues caused by water damage, such as mold or mildew growth behind tiles, which can compromise the integrity of the surface and pose health concerns if left untreated.

Properties that typically utilize ceramic tile repair services range from residential homes to small commercial spaces. Homeowners often seek repairs for kitchen backsplashes, bathroom walls, shower surrounds, and flooring. These repairs are especially important in areas exposed to moisture, where damaged tiles can lead to water leaks or mold growth. Commercial property owners may also need tile repairs in retail stores, restaurants, or office buildings to maintain a professional appearance and ensure safety by preventing tripping hazards caused by loose or broken tiles.

Smaller Repairs - Typically range from $250 to $600 for common issues like cracked or chipped tiles. Many routine repairs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of damage and material costs.

Moderate Restoration - Costs for more involved repairs, such as replacing multiple tiles or fixing grout, generally fall between $600 and $1,200. Larger projects in this range are less common but may be necessary for extensive damage.

Full Tile Replacement - Complete removal and replacement of a tiled area can cost from $1,200 to $3,500, depending on size and complexity. Many projects in this category are mid-sized, with fewer reaching the higher end of the spectrum.

Large or Complex Projects - Extensive repairs or full-scale renovations can exceed $5,000, especially for large areas or intricate designs. These higher-tier projects are less frequent but handled by local pros for specialized needs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of damage can ceramic tile repair address? Local contractors can fix issues such as cracked, chipped, or loose tiles, as well as grout deterioration and water damage affecting tile surfaces.

Is ceramic tile repair suitable for different areas of a home? Yes, professional repair services can handle tiles in kitchens, bathrooms, entryways, and other areas prone to wear and tear.

How do repair professionals restore damaged ceramic tiles? They typically replace broken tiles, regrout affected areas, and may perform surface refinishing to match existing tiles.

Can damaged grout be repaired without replacing entire tiles? Yes, grout can often be cleaned, regrouted, or sealed to improve appearance and prevent further damage without replacing tiles.
